Effect of 2-deoxy-D-glucoseon on expression of CCR5 and killing function of humanγδT cells in vitro / 中国免疫学杂志
Chinese Journal of Immunology ; (12): 29-32, 2016.

ABSTRACT

Objective:

To investigate the effect of 2-deoxy-D-glucose (2-DG) on hunmanγδT cells on the expression of CCR5 and killing function in vitro.

Methods:

UsingγδT medium to cultivate peripheral blood mononuclear cell( PBMCs) in vitro.After co-cultured with various concentrations of 2-DG for 48 h,the expression of CCR5 and killing activities of γδT cells for each group were detected by flow cytometry and CCK-8 methods.

Results:

2-DG could not promote the growth of γδT cells with the increase in concentration from 0 μmol/L to 1.0 μmol/L and decreased thereafter.The certain concentration ( 0-2.0 μmol/L ) of 2-DG could upregulate the expression of CCR5 in dose dependent manner.Besides,at 0.5μmol/L and 1.0μmol/L of 2-DG could increase the ex-pression of CD107a and perforin and have no effect on the granzyme B.

Conclusion:

Human γδT cells isolated from peripheral blood treated with 2-DG could promote the expression of CCR5 and increase the killing activities at certain concentration in vitro.
